Crowns Are the Ideal Solution to Many Dental Issues

Dental crowns, also called caps, fit over your teeth, covering them completely. Filing, a step that reduces the size of your tooth, ensures that the hollow restoration fits into your mouth comfortably and looks completely natural. Crowns are made of materials such as porcelain, porcelain-fused-to-metal, ceramic, and resin that all look like tooth enamel and are durable enough to hold up to years of biting and chewing.

After your tooth is filed, your Carpentersville dentist will make an impression of your mouth, which will then be used to create your custom-made permanent crown. You'll wear a temporary crown for about two weeks before returning to the dental office to receive your permanent crown.

When Are Crowns Used?

Your dentist may recommend a crown to:

  • Protect a Fragile Tooth: Teeth can weaken due to heredity, age, cracks, or some dental procedures, such as large fillings and root canal therapy. The addition of a crown protects the tooth and prevents it from fracturing.
  • Restore a Fractured or Broken Tooth: Painful fractures or breaks affect your appearance and your ability to chew easily. Adding a crown improves the appearance of the tooth and eases your pain by covering exposed nerve endings.
  • Enhance the Appearance of a Tooth: Even one crooked or oddly shaped tooth can detract from your smile. Luckily, it's easy to completely change the way your tooth looks by adding a dental crown. Dental crowns can also cover discolorations due to antibiotic use, injuries or dental procedures, and extend the length of short teeth.
  • Fill a Gap in Your Smile: When attached to artificial teeth in a bridge, crowns can help you eliminate spaces between teeth caused by tooth loss. Crowns anchor either side of the bridge, ensuring that it's securely attached to your mouth.
